Apricot, the open source Blender game

Filed in archive Multimedia by Rom Feria on July 12, 2008

The Blender 3D open source community is highlighting the power of their software by producing Apricot, an open source Blender game. By the looks of the various sample videos (see one below), it shows a lot of promise.

What makes this even more interesting is the availability of a playable demo. Hurry, download it and see how awesome and powerful Blender is.

Whilst this isn't exactly about Linux, it is software that runs beautifully ON Linux! :P
